Output 308e025309a023cf1d341614b073914a7b1de2bf4fb0173eab67fd0ebb4e51a7:25

value
100985000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 294f4b6a0ad34c3e99a96e000ad381d66d4e7e8a OP_EQUAL
address
35TSctmFbaycYo15f1toN14XW3UZQBsHqS
transaction
308e025309a023cf1d341614b073914a7b1de2bf4fb0173eab67fd0ebb4e51a7
spent
true